Is Floribella - O Musical Worth Watching? Honest Movie Review & Audience Verdict (2006)

In the musical Flor and his band travel to the kingdom of Krikoragán on a tour, arriving there they find a sad Count who wins Flor's heart, but it is clear that Delfina will not allow Flor's happiness and does everything to prevent this love. The Musical had been presented on July 2, 2006. This musical was a kind of farewell to the soap opera, some scenes of the musical were used in the last chapters of the soap opera. During his stay in Rio de Janeiro, the musical was attended by several famous people, including the entire cast of the soap opera, and they took the stage for a farewell. Floribella - The Musical, is a "Musical spin-off" by the soap opera Floribella.
